Concerning the water, you wrote "2x", but which one ? 2x low, medium, high or max ?
Max shoud be avoided.
Also, keep the ground scenery shadow disabled.
Finally, 7cm for the ground textures is useless excepted on some OrbX airport. Keep that setting at 60 cm.

Indeed, REX sets the texture once for all. If REX is OFF, the clouds/sky/water textures are still there.

However, the REX weather engine works only if REX is ON, if I understood correctly.

So if you don't need to use the REX weather engine, you don't need to launch REX. Just launch FSX, your pretty textures will be there nevertheless :)
